What actually lands in your hands.

Listed before the work starts, so finished is never a matter of opinion.

  • Firmware source with a build that runs in CI, not only on one engineer's laptop.
  • Bootloader and a signed over-the-air update path, with a fallback image for the bad release.
  • Board bring-up report: what works, what does not, and every erratum we hit.
  • A hardware abstraction layer, so the next part shortage is a port and not a rewrite.
  • Production test firmware plus the line procedure: flash, calibrate, serialise, verify.
  • Power measurements taken on a real unit against your stated duty cycle.
  • Protocol documentation: registers, messages, timings, error codes.
  • Handover: annotated schematics, pinned toolchain versions, debug setup, known limits.
